Logomarks, also known as brandmarks, consist of logos represented solely by a symbol, emblem, or visual imagery. Brands usually adopt brandmarks after achieving widespread recognition, enabling them to omit their company name from the logo.

The distinction between logotype, logomark, and logo lies in their design and focus. A logotype is a type of logo that prominently features a company name or its initials as the central element. On the other hand, a logomark is a logo that revolves around a symbolic image or icon, rather than relying on the company name. Finally, the term "logo" encompasses all types of marks used to represent a brand, including both logotypes and logomarks.

"Logo" or "Logotype" refers to a visual symbol or graphic representation that represents a company, brand, organization, or product. It is a unique and identifiable design element that serves as a visual representation of the entity it represents.

The color red is a warm, vibrant color that is often associated with strong emotions such as passion, love, and anger. It is also often associated with power, strength, and determination. In design, red can be used to create a bold, attention-grabbing visual impact. It is also often used to represent danger or warning, as it is the color of stop signs and warning lights. In fashion, red is often used to add a pop of color to an outfit and can be used to make a statement or stand out in a crowd.
